Arsenal-linked Houssem Aouar denies pushing for Lyon exit

Arsenal-linked midfielder Houssem Aouar dismisses reports claiming that he is trying to force a move away from Lyon as "fake news".

Lyon midfielder Houssem Aouar has emphatically denied reports claiming that he sat out pre-season training after pushing for a summer exit.

The France international is still believed to be on the radar of Arsenal, who have so far failed to meet Les Gones' valuation but could reignite their interest as they prepare for a midfield overhaul.

Lyon recently affirmed that Aouar was absent from pre-season training due to illness, but a separate article claimed that the midfielder was not sick but was simply trying to force through a transfer.

However, the 23-year-old has since hit back at such claims, writing in a statement: "Once again, unfortunately another fake news was published across social media.

"I don't usually answer what's been said about me... I was sick and hospitalised over the weekend. I am doing much better now and I am ready for what comes next.

"Thank you to those who have always supported me, in the good as well as in the mad moments. Go OL!"

Atletico Madrid and Tottenham Hotspur are supposedly prepared to rival Arsenal for the signature of Aouar, who has another two years left to run on his Lyon deal.
